mask只能遮image
时间: 2023-07-31 19:12:16 浏览: 39
回答: 不,mask不仅可以用于遮挡图像,还可以用于遮挡其他元素。在CSS中,mask可以用于遮挡图像、文字、形状等。通过使用mask-image属性,可以将一个图像作为遮罩,图像中的黑色部分将完全可见,透明部分将完全隐藏,中间的部分将部分遮罩图像。此外,还可以使用线性渐变、径向渐变和SVG元素作为遮罩。因此,mask不仅适用于遮挡图像,还可以用于遮挡其他元素。\[2\]
#### 引用[.reference_title]
- *1* *2* *3* [css遮罩mask_使用mask-image属性在CSS中遮罩图像](https://blog.csdn.net/cukw6666/article/details/108601184)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down28v1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
相关问题
mask-image
遮罩图像(mask image)是一种用于限制、过滤或隐藏图像中特定区域的技术。通过使用遮罩图像,可以在图像上创建一个透明度/不透明度的蒙版,以便隐藏或显示图像的特定部分。常见的遮罩图像格式包括二进制图像、灰度图像或带有 alpha 通道的图像。在图像处理、计算机视觉和计算机图形学中,遮罩图像通常用于图像分割、物体识别、图像融合等任务。
mask=background_Image,
在Python的词云分析中,如果想要将词云图的形状与某个图片相同,就可以使用mask参数来设置背景图片。具体来说,可以使用PIL库将图片转换成numpy数组,然后传入到WordCloud对象的mask参数中,代码如下:
```python
from wordcloud import WordCloud, ImageColorGenerator
from PIL import Image
import numpy as np
# 读取背景图片
background_Image = np.array(Image.open("background.jpg"))
# 设置词云图
wc = WordCloud(background_color="white", max_words=2000, mask=background_Image,
max_font_size=60, random_state=42)
# 生成词云图
wc.generate_from_frequencies(frequencies)
# 根据背景图片颜色生成词云图颜色
image_colors = ImageColorGenerator(background_Image)
wc.recolor(color_func=image_colors)
# 显示词云图
plt.imshow(wc, interpolation='bilinear')
plt.axis("off")
plt.show()
```
在上述代码中,我们首先使用PIL库读取背景图片,并将其转换成numpy数组。然后,我们设置了词云图对象wc的参数,其中mask参数就是我们传入的背景图片数组。接着,我们使用generate_from_frequencies方法生成词云图,使用ImageColorGenerator函数根据背景图片颜色生成词云图颜色。最后,使用imshow函数显示词云图。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)